If I make a new Apple ID will I loose all my purchases on my old account?

My Apple ID isn't working as it keeps asking me for my security question and I have forgotten them so I go to send myself and email to reset them but i don't recieve the email. So if I make a new account will I loose my purchases on my old ID?

You will only be able to update the apps on the old account using that old account UNLESS you buy them all over again on the new account.
Apps are always tied to the account they were bought/downloaded on.

  • If i change my apple id will i loose all purchased music and videos

    if I change my apple id will I loose all purchased music and videos?

    Greetings elalewis, 
    Thank you for visiting Apple Support Communities. 
    If you would like to change the email address that you use as your Apple ID, you can do so without losing purchased content. Note that email addresses ending with @icloud.com, @me.com, or @mac.com are already Apple IDs, and cannot be changed.  
    See this article for the complete steps to change the email address used as your Apple ID:

    As I mentioned earlier, the main time when this becomes an issue is if you need to do something involving associating a computer with a particular AppleID.  Careful management of your collection should minimize this situation.
    iTunes Store: Associating a device or computer to your Apple ID - http://support.apple.com/kb/HT4627 -  In connection with, "When you turn on iTunes Match or Automatic Downloads, or when you download past purchases on an iOS device or computer, that device or computer becomes associated with your Apple ID." "Your Apple ID can have up to 10 devices and computers (combined) associated with it. Each computer must also be authorized using the same Apple ID. Once a device or computer is associated with your Apple ID, you cannot associate that device or computer with another Apple ID for 90 days." - Additionally instructions for "Removing an associated device or computer from an Apple ID"
